1) Why Did You Start Looking For Another Job?
2) Why Are You Leaving?
3) What Does Your New Position Offer That Influenced Your Decision To Leave?
4) What Could We Have Done Better?
5) Would You Ever Consider Returning To This Company?
6) What Could We Have Done To Keep You Here?
7) Were You Comfortable Talking To Your Manager?
8) Did You Have All The Tools You Needed To Succeed At Your Job?
9) Do You Feel Your Job Description Changed Since You Were Hired? How?
10) What Was The Best Part Of Your Job?

This is the line that best references the feudal social structure that existed in Medieval England. In this line, Chaucer describes how the relationship of a lord was with his vassals, who owed him allegiance. Chaucer is one of the most important sources we have that enables us to understand the life of England during the feudal period.
